Такой вопрос
В теме у меня для нод типа "тема форума" отключен правый сайдбар
в page.tpl есть таки записи для этого
1.
<?php if ($right && ($node->type != 'forum')): ?>
<div id="sidebar-right" class="sidebar">
<?php print $right ?>
</div>
<?php endif; ?>
<div id="sidebar-right" class="sidebar">
<?php print $right ?>
</div>
<?php endif; ?>
и 2.
<div id="container" class="<?php if ($right && ($node->type != 'forum')) { print " withright"; }?> clear-block">
<div id="main-wrapper">
<div id="main" class="clear-block">
<div id="main-wrapper">
<div id="main" class="clear-block">
Вопрос такой, как модифицировать, так чтобы правая колонка отключалась не только для тем форума, но и для типа нод webform
То есть изменить $node->type != 'forum'
Заранее спасибо
Комментарии
Непонятно.
<?php if ($right && ($node->type != 'forum' && $node->type != 'webform'))?>
Это нужно?
да
спасибо, работает !
мне вот интерестна, народ тут частенько просто не парясь отключает вывод региона методом правки шаблона, а кто-нибудь не забывает при этом настроить видимость блоков или пофигу работа движка в никуда?
а что видимость блоков - нет региона - нет и блока
видимость блока не гибкая, либо адрес, либо тип, либо роли
Для гибкости есть php-условие. Иначе бы пришлось делать констуктор видимости по типу вьюса
ну вот, я ламер, php не знаю
а вообще, можно было оставить просто поле, для ввода php. Чего уж там
Проще было сделать 3 поля, на каждый селектор